February 19 Meeting: Sextant to AIS, two voyages, two boats, bridging two cruising styles

Tony Gibb and Connie McCann of Victoria, BC, circumnavigated the Pacific Ocean via the Aleutian Islands from 1983-1990 in a home built Vancouver 27, Hejira of Victoria, with a sextant, one battery, no refrigeration and no head. They departed again in 2010 in Sage, a Wauquiez 38, with a sextant, numerous GPS’, a Lavac head, refrigeration and no AIS.

The British sailor Pete Goss said Tony and Connie had bridged two different cruising worlds. The world of the Hiscock’s and sextants and the Delos social media world and AIS.

PSCC January Club Meeting on Zoom – Sail Trim Presentation by Chuck Skewes (Ullman Sails)

A Seattle, Washington native, Chuck Skewes is an avid pro sailor and sailmaker and the owner of three lofts: Puerto VallartaSan Diego and Ullman Sails Pacific Northwest. Chuck has been part of Ullman Sails for 30 years. Being an avid racer, his experience has made him win many races: the International Masters, Transpac, Puerto Vallarta Race (twice), Beneteau 36.7 West Coast Championships, the Tjorn Runt in Sweden and the San Juan 24 North American Championships (three times). He currently resides in San Diego.
